* WHAT...Flooding caused by excessive rainfall continues.
* WHERE...Navajo County in north central Arizona... Apache County in northeastern Arizona...
* WHEN...Until 1000 PM MST.
* IMPACTS...Minor flooding in creeks and normally dry washes is imminent or occurring. Dangerous flooding over low-water crossings. Ponding of water on interstates, highways and in urban areas will create hazardous travel conditions.
* ADDITIONAL DETAILS... - At 837 PM MST, Doppler radar and automated rain gauges indicated additional moderate to heavy rain moving back into the area, expected to continue through around 10 PM. Minor flooding is ongoing or expected to begin shortly in the advisory area.
